Name        : system-config-printer
Product     : Fedora 15
Version     : 1.3.8
Release     : 4.fc15
URL         : http://cyberelk.net/tim/software/system-config-printer/
Summary     : A printer administration tool
Description :
system-config-printer is a graphical user interface that allows
the user to configure a CUPS print server.

--------------------------------------------------------------------------------
Update Information:

More explicit version dependency on python-cups, as well as fixing several bugs and crashes.
